Xpoint
   [напомнить пароль]

Zoom в Gecko и Opera

Метки: [без меток]
[удл]
2007-01-31 12:14:06 [обр] Александр aka Efreeti(3/111)[досье]

IE поддерживает свойство zoom в стилях, хочеться что-то подобное эмулировать для Gecko и Opera (ну или хотя бы только для Gecko).

Первая идея - посмотреть как это сделано в расширении Colorzilla для FireFox, но там в JS я не нашёл, есть подозрение что сделано оно не на нём. Если кто знает как оно там устроено - подскажите.
Вторая - просто написать изменение width/height элементу и его детям, а так же fontSize и прочее. И в первом приближении оно даже работает, но я чуствую что подводных камней там будет много. Посему вопрос - есть ли уже готовые решения для этой задачи?

P.S. Зачем это нужно - для создания иконок "запущенных приложений" а-ля Mac OS.

спустя 18 минут [обр] Роман Чемисов(6/327)[досье]
Александр aka Efreeti[досье]
Не это: CSS Scale Image Html Tutorial?
спустя 8 часов [обр] Александр aka Efreeti(3/111)[досье]
Роман Чемисов[досье]
Там речь идёт о изменении размера шрифта в браузере, а мне нужен программный метод. С изображениями как раз проблем особых нет - пропорционально изменяем width/height (не стилевые, а обычные) и оно уменьшаеться (увеличивается). Правда качество картинки сильно ухудшается, но это неизбежно.
спустя 10 часов [обр] Роман Чемисов(6/327)[досье]
Александр aka Efreeti[досье]
И не это: Text Effects->Zoom Text?
спустя 3 дня [обр] Александр aka Efreeti(3/111)[досье]
Роман Чемисов[досье]
Почти. Только помимо текста нужны все div'ы, картинки и прочее.
Я в общем то почти уверен, что JS-ом это не реализуется. Так что придётся для FF и Opera делать иконками.
Powered by POEM™ Engine Copyright © 2002-2005